Subject: Handover — SquatSentry release duties

Hi,

Taking over SquatSentry releases from me this cycle. The scanner's name-distance index rebuilds nightly; make sure the typo-squatting corpus snapshot is fresh before you cut a release, or the regression suite flags stale matches. Review checklist is in the repo under docs/release. The only manual step left is signing the scanner ruleset bundle — CI handles everything else. For the review, confirm the bundle was signed with the current key, which is:

release key, taduf-yajef: bky13_uGiieNoy5KKUY

Runbook: Pennywhistle notification fan-out backpressure. When the fan-out workers fall behind, the outbox table balloons and delivery latency spikes — you'll see it first in the Dovetail queue-depth graph. Don't just scale workers; check whether a single noisy tenant is flooding the topic, and throttle them via the tenant config first. If you do scale, bump FANOUT_WORKERS in the deploy env, redeploy, and watch for drain within ten minutes. The workers authenticate to the broker with a credential set on the next line of the env file.

env line for tagaf-yahif: LEDGER_TOKEN29=a7e22fd0ee7d43436e62c1c3439fb

### Changed defaults — paylane integration tests

Flaky paylane integration tests traced to aggressive timeouts against the sandbox ledger. Defaults bumped: retry count up, connection timeout doubled, parallelism capped at four workers. Quarantined suites re-enabled as of Tuesday's build. Failure rate down from 11% to under 1% over three days. The new default configuration is as follows.

deployment values, yagef-yawip:
ELIOX_PIN=5303
ELIOX_METRICS_HOST=metrics.eliox.paliqworks.corp
ELIOX_LOG_LEVEL=error
ELIOX_TENANT=praiel